Book Bookkeeping using Excel or Google Sheets 2 nd edition

Download or read book Bookkeeping using Excel or Google Sheets 2 nd edition written by Martin Mosfeldt, MBA and published by Martin Mosfeldt. This book was released on 2014-08-23 with total page 107 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This text in a hundred pages explains how to make a bookkeeping and financial reporting system in Google Sheets or Microsoft Excel. It is the simpler, faster, and better 2.nd edition of a tried-and-tested double-entry system, whose 1.st edition was already smart, dependable, and easy to use. The text pragmatically and directly links accounting, ICT, and business management. It covers profit & loss, balance sheet, cash flow, explanatory notes & specifications, journal & ledger, rolling & fixed budget, group consolidation and KPI monitoring, system audit, error checking, data validation, and troubleshooting. The system features automated sales tax/VAT with multiple rates and withheld tax, IFRS/GAAP compliant currency accounting with daily spot rate lookup, multiple reporting entities with multiple banks and types of bills, and unique hard-to-get facilities like dynamic single-entry sub-accounting, spreadsheet formula integration, and reporting in other languages. The author is a senior businessperson with an MBA degree from Henley Business School, who owns and manages a portfolio of firms. The design is free from programming (VBA, scripts, macros…) and hard limit usage tiers (number of businesses, reports, accounts, records, currencies…).
